WALL-E was made in 2008, but there are some lessons from the movie that are even more applicable today. WALL-E: What Does the Movie Have to Do With Artificial Intelligence
When Earth is too full of trash, humans are forced to live on a gigantic spaceship called the Axiom.
While living on the Axiom, everyone has robots wait on them hand and foot. People spend their days sitting in swivel chairs. Staring at screens.
Robots spoon-feed them meals and allow them to be completely helpless. Even though the humans in WALL-E have it pretty good, they have become overly dependent on technology.
This is something we need to understand when we start talking about AI. Artificial Intelligence, or AI, can be described as technology that uses data to perform tasks or assist with decision making.
There are already many things AI can do today. It can be used for transportation, education, health care, and even your job.
NASA uses AI to study our world in space, read satellite images, and assist with preparing for missions.
Artificial intelligence is not something from a futuristic movie. AI exists today.
